LET IT SNOW…OH NO, NO!

I live in a rain forest area. There are times when we in the Lower Mainland of Vancouver, British Columbia complain that it won’t stop raining but we then leave the house dressed in pants and  a shirt and maybe, if it is really, really blowing rain sideways, we wear a jacket or sweater. The odd time we get snow. Maybe once a year, an inch or two and it is usually gone in a couple days. We have had some years with lots more but mostly we escape the troubles of snow in the cities. Our ski mountains can sometimes suffer from the lack of the powder.
Snow at our cabin is a welcome thing for those who want to get on a snowmobile and blast around the mountains and trails. image017
Now I am reading about all of you getting lambasted with snow and ice. The temperatures are dropping and many of you are losing power.
